🥘 Ingredients

7 items
  • 4 medium beetroots
  • 1 teaspo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• 1 teaspoons fresh thyme
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ons black pepper

📝 Instructions

9 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

2

Wash the beetroots thoroughly under cold water, scrubbing off any dirt. Trim the tops and the roots, and peel the beetroots using a vegetable peeler.

3

Slice the beetroots into 1/4-inch thick rounds and place them in a large bowl.

4

In a small bowl, whisk together the olive oil and balsamic vinegar. Mince the garlic cloves and add them to the mixture along with the fresh thyme, salt, and black pepper.

5

Pour the olive oil and vinegar mixture over the beetroot slices. Toss the beetroots until they are evenly coated in the dressing.

6

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spread the beetroot slices out in a single layer.

7

Bake the beetroots in the preheated oven for approximately 60 minutes, flipping them halfway through, until they are tender and slightly caramelized.

8

Once done, remove the beetroots from the oven and let them cool for a few minutes before serving.

9

Serve the oven-baked beetroot as a side dish or as a topping for salads, and enjoy!
